The Bently Nevada 21000 Series was a workhorse of industrial vibration monitoring for decades. Its probe and transducer assemblies were engineered for long-term deployment in harsh environments — high-temperature bearing housings, high-vibration compressor trains, and continuous-duty turbine shafts. The platform's reliability is precisely why so many facilities still operate it today, long after Bently Nevada (now a Baker Hughes division) ceased production of the 21000 Series hardware.
Facilities running Bently Nevada 21000 Series systems alongside platforms such as the Honeywell TDC 3000, ABB MasterPiece 200/1, or Emerson Ovation DCS environments face compounded risk: replacing the vibration monitoring layer forces a re-engineering of the integration architecture. The 21000-16-10-00-120-04-02 housing assembly is a direct mechanical and electrical interface component. Its absence does not merely disable one measurement point — it can render an entire monitoring loop non-functional, triggering protective relay logic and forcing equipment offline.
